Addressing disparities and building a more just and equitable society in which health can thrive is critical to realising our school vision — better health and wellbeing for all.

We conduct pioneering research exploring non-medical factors that influence health, such as where people are born, grow, live, learn and work, together with the complex environmental, social, cultural, economic and political systems that impact people and communities.
